Title: Admin and Logistic Assistant
Location: Borno
Employment Type: Full Time
Job Description:
- The Administrative and Logistics Assistant plays a crucial role in supporting the Operations Unit to ensure the efficient and cost-effective day-to-day administration of the main office. This role also considers legal and humanitarian requirements when necessary. The assistant is responsible for providing administrative and logistical support to NRM (Natural Resource Management) Programs and will report to the Operations Unit. They are tasked with overseeing office utilities, internal controls, and logistics for visitors and workshops. As a part of the NRM administration team, the Admin and Logistics Assistant manages various administrative tasks, provides support to staff and programs, and contributes to administration team projects. This position reports to the Chief of Operations but also provides support to the NRM management team as needed.
Key Responsibilities:
- Coordinate routine and emergency facility maintenance, including repairs, installations, servicing, and cleaning.
- Request and maintain supplies such as light bulbs and cleaning materials for facilities.
- Supervise cleaners and ensure they fulfill their responsibilities effectively.
- Manage office space allocation to facilitate staff movement and ensure staff comfort.
- Ensure that office assets are regularly available, well-maintained, and allocated effectively.
- Maintain the NRM Asset Register and ensure assets are appropriately tagged and branded.
- Conduct routine asset inventory counts at assigned locations (quarterly and annually) and submit inventory reports to the supervisor.
- Ensure compliance with NRM Asset Management Policy by all staff.
- Regularly request office stationery and consumables to prevent stockouts.
- Update inventory records for office stationery and provide monthly reports to the Logistics Officer and Admin Officer.
- Maintain and update the stationery inventory list daily and replenish supplies as needed.
